Rinse aid
Rinse aid is automatically added during the last rinse, ensuring thorough rinsing, and spot and streak free drying. The dispenser, which is positioned inside the door, holds about 110 ml of rinse aid, which is sufficient for 16 - 40 dishwashing programmes, depending upon the dosage setting.
Filling with rinse aid
(Rinse aid dispenser type B)
1. Open the container by turning the lid (A) anticlockwise. 2. Fill with rinse aid exactly up to the level indicator marked "max".
Filling with rinse aid
(Rinse aid dispenser type A)
1. Open the container by pressing the release button (A). 2. Fill with rinse aid exactly up to the level indicator marked "max".

Ensure the lid is closed after every refill.
Adjusting the dose
According to the finish and drying results obtained, adjust the dose of rinse aid by means of the 6 position selector (C) (position 1 minimum dosage, position 6 maximum dosage).

Ensure that the lid is closed after every refill.
Increase the dose if there are drops of water or lime spots on the dishes after washing. The dose is factory set in position 5. Reduce it if there are sticky whitish streaks on the dishes.
Adjusting the dose
According to the finish and drying results obtained, adjust the dose of rinse aid by means of the 6 position selector (position 1 minimum dosage, position 6 maximum dosage). Increase the dose if there are drops of water or lime spots on the dishes after washing. The dose is factory set in position 4. Reduce it if there are sticky whitish streaks on the dishes.

Top up with rinse aid when:
1. The indicator (B) becomes clear, 2. Only for dishwasher models with rinse aid indicator light: When the rinse aid indicator light on the control panel illuminates (when the machine is switched on).

Clean up any rinse aid spilt during filling with an absorbent cloth to avoid excess foaming during the next wash. Only use branded rinse aid for dishwashers. Never fill the rinse aid dispenser with any other substances (e.g. dishwasher cleaning agent, liquid detergent). This would damage the appliance.
